"""Zeroth-order estimators of g = J^T v for a black-box block. Conventions ----------- A block maps x (shape [*batch_shape, *feat]) to y. A *measurement* function `h(x_pert)` returns v^T f(x_pert) per measurement unit: * global units: h -> [*batch_shape] (sum over all feature dims) * local units: h -> [*batch_shape, H', W'] (sum over channels only; conv blocks) `h` accepts any integer multiple of the batch stacked along dim 0, so several probes can be evaluated in one call. For local units the directional derivatives D_p (one per output position p) are box-summed over the receptive field before multiplying the probe, which keeps the estimator unbiased while removing the variance contributed by far-away positions. Every estimator returns (g_hat, queries) where queries is the number of block evaluations *per sample unit* that a physical system would have to perform. The black-box interface here is ``softmax(scores) @ value`` rather than K itself. One paired query perturbs one valid score coordinate in every (sample, head, output-token) row, and the output supplies a separate scalar measurement for every such row. For a row with ``m`` valid keys, the estimator visits all coordinates when ``m <= n``; otherwise it samples ``n`` coordinates without replacement and applies the Horvitz--Thompson weight ``m / n``. Thus the row-gradient relative MSE is exactly ``max(m / n - 1, 0)`` in the directional- derivative limit, instead of ``(m - 1) / n`` for i.i.d. dense probes. The estimated score VJP is mapped to K through the digitally known bilinear score map QK^T/sqrt(dh). Q and V are held fixed during the function queries. Returns ``(g_k, queries_per_sequence)``; full-attention K is [B,T,d], while multi-query K is [B,T,dh].
